Phosphorus (P) recovery through struvite crystallization in wastewater treatment plants (WWTPs) is essential for sustainable nutrient management. However, facilities like the Nine Springs Wastewater Treatment Plant (NS WWTP) face inefficiencies in P removal, excessive chemical usage, and inconsistent nutrient recovery, leading to higher costs and operational challenges.
